The RRSA Team should be congratulated for their hard work over the last 18 months. Level 1 is the second level after the Recognition of Commitment level, which we received at the beginning of the year.
Achieving Level 1 means there is evidence that:
- our school is explicitly embedding the UN Convention on the Rights of the Child in its policy, practice and culture
- we are putting into action and developing the plans outlined on your Level 1 Audit and Action Plan which we submitted to get your ROC.
- we are beginning to see the positive impact of these actions on children and staff, and also on the school’s ethos, practice and environment
- we are promoting knowledge and understanding of the Convention throughout our school community
- children and young people are beginning to see themselves as rights-respecting global citizens and advocates for fairness and children’s rights locally and globally.
